I've read 'Paper Princess' three times because it nails the perfect balance between emotional depth and physical tension. The chemistry between Ella and Callum is electric from their first encounter, with stolen glances turning into forbidden touches that escalate naturally. What makes it steamy isn't just the explicit scenes—though those are well-written—but how the author builds anticipation through wardrobe malfunctions during polo matches and whispered threats in library corners. The power dynamics add spice too; Ella's poverty versus the Royals' wealth creates a delicious tension where every intimate moment feels like both a rebellion and a surrender. The shower scene alone deserves awards for how it uses water as both metaphor and physical sensation.

'Paper Princess' stands out in the romance genre by mastering the slow burn before delivering volcanic heat. The first half of the book focuses on Ella's adjustment to the Royal family's world, with every interaction laced with unspoken desire. When the physical aspects finally ignite, they feel earned rather than gratuitous. The steaminess comes from context—these aren't random lovers but step-siblings walking the line between hate and obsession.

Erin Watt's writing excels in sensory details. You don't just read about Callum's hands on Ella's waist; you feel the imprint of his fingers through the silk of her dress. The pool scene where he teaches her to swim turns instructional touches into something far more intimate without crossing lines, showing how good romance can tease before satisfying.

What elevates it beyond typical steamy reads is emotional complexity. The characters use physical connection as both weapon and solace, making each encounter advance the plot rather than just raise temperatures. Is 'Paper Princess' Part Of A Series? What'S Next?

3 Answers2025-06-27 09:25:53
I just finished 'Paper Princess' and was thrilled to discover it's the first book in 'The Royals' series. The story follows Ella Harper, a street-smart orphan thrown into the lavish world of the Royal family. After that cliffhanger ending, you'll definitely want to dive into 'Broken Prince', where the drama escalates as secrets unravel and relationships fracture. The series continues with 'Twisted Palace', revealing shocking betrayals, and concludes with 'Fallen Heir' and 'Crushed Crown', which explore new characters while tying up loose ends. Each book delivers more twisty plots, intense romance, and jaw-dropping reveals that make binge-reading irresistible.
